Description

The 330106-05-30-05-02-CN is a 3300 XL 8 mm reverse mount proximity probe, specifically configured with M10 x 1 threads, a 50 mm unthreaded length (Option 05), a 300 mm case length (Option 30), a 0.5 meter total cable length (Option 05), and a miniature coaxial ClickLoc connector without connector protector (Option 02). This transducer is designed for non-contact eddy-current displacement measurement within 3300 XL 8 mm monitoring chains. The system, comprising this probe, a 3300 XL Proximitor sensor, and an extension cable, provides precise shaft vibration and axial position data for critical rotating machinery such as turbines and compressors.

This configuration includes the -CN suffix, signifying the China hazardous area approval package (NEPSI + CCC). Reverse mount probes like the 330106 are engineered for installations where the probe is mounted through the machine case from the inside, with the tip extending into the machine. The 3300 XL system is fully compatible with standard 3300 series components and is designed for reliability in harsh industrial environments, ensuring accurate signal transmission even in high-temperature or vibration-heavy applications.

FAQ

What does the -CN suffix indicate for this 330106 probe?

The -CN suffix indicates that this probe includes the China hazardous area approval package, specifically meeting NEPSI and CCC requirements for use in China.

Is this probe compatible with standard 3300 XL extension cables?

Yes, this 3300 XL 8 mm probe is designed to work as part of a matched 3300 XL transducer system, including the compatible 3300 XL extension cable and Proximitor sensor.

What is the mounting method for the 330106 series?

The 330106 is a reverse mount probe, meaning it is installed through the machine case from the inside, with the tip extending into the machine to face the target.

What thread type does this probe use?

This specific configuration (330106) uses an M10 x 1 metric thread.
